Output 93d8e238fb99bef5277462200ae96f9fbe7b6b939d9dfd76b94a4c8a0afb2637:10

value
64277308
script pubkey
OP_0 OP_PUSHBYTES_32 12650fd2b94c02c8231d4ca2bb548eed012095eb451b1d4d78fc319e4168c8bf
address
bc1qzfjsl54efspvsgcafj3tk4ywa5qjp90tg5d36ntclsceustgezlsymj7c2
transaction
93d8e238fb99bef5277462200ae96f9fbe7b6b939d9dfd76b94a4c8a0afb2637
spent
true